Customer Service Support: Why Sellers Need Amazon Assistants

Image
Selling on Amazon is no longer just about listing a product and waiting for sales to roll in. Today’s Amazon marketplace is fast-moving, highly competitive, and deeply customer-focused. One delayed reply, one unresolved complaint, or one negative review can impact your seller rating and long-term growth. This is where Amazon Assistants become essential. Customer service is one of the most time-consuming and critical parts of running an Amazon business. For many sellers, especially small and medium brands, handling it alone quickly becomes overwhelming. An Amazon Assistant helps bridge that gap, ensuring customers stay happy while sellers focus on scaling their business. Why Customer Service Matters So Much on Amazon Amazon prioritizes customer experience above everything else. 5 Video Editing Mistakes That Kill Viewer Retention

Image
In today’s fast-scrolling digital world, your video has only a few seconds to convince viewers to stay. You could have great footage, a meaningful message, and the perfect script—yet people may still drop off early. The reason? Subtle editing mistakes that quietly push your audience away long before your story has a chance to shine. If you want your videos to actually keep people watching, avoid these five common pitfalls that ruin viewer retention. 1. Slow or Overextended Intros Nothing loses attention faster than an intro that takes too long to get to the point. Viewers want instant value, not drawn-out animations or long explanations. Signs your intro is too slow: Long logo reveals Unnecessary talking before the main point Repetitive scenes that don’t add new information A strong video jumps right into the action, hooks the viewer with something intriguing, and then builds context naturally. 2. Beginner’s Guide to Editing High-Retention TikTok and Reels Videos

Image
If there’s one golden rule for TikTok and Instagram Reels, it’s this: attention is everything . You have less than 2 seconds to hook your viewer before they scroll away. Editing high-retention videos isn’t just about aesthetics—it’s about psychology, pacing, structure, and delivering value fast. If you’re new to video editing or want your short-form content to perform better, this guide will walk you through the essentials. 1. Start With a Strong Hook (0–2 Seconds) The opening frame decides everything. Your hook can be: A bold statement A surprising visual A question your audience needs answered A quick before/after A relatable problem Example: “Stop editing videos the hard way—here’s the trick nobody tells you.” Before editing anything else, lock in your hook.
